Hillcrest is 8-2 against Bonneville since April of 2019 and they'll have a chance to extend that dominance on Wednesday. The Knights will welcome the Bees at 3:30 p.m. Hillcrest has given up an average of 10.8 runs per game this season, but Wednesday's game will give them a chance to turn things around.
Hillcrest will face Bonneville after dropping another heartbreaker against Pocatello on Monday, which marked the second time in a row the team's come within 2.1 of beating them. The Knights came up short against the Thunder, falling 14-1. The loss continues a trend for the Knights in their meetings with the Thunder: they've now lost seven in a row.
Meanwhile, Bonneville played in-conference for the first time on Thursday and got just the result they were looking for. They put the hurt on Skyline with a sharp 9-2 win. Considering the Bees have won seven contests by more than five runs this season, Thursday's blowout was nothing new.
Gracie Longhurst made a splash no matter where she played. She pitched seven innings while giving up just two earned runs off six hits. She has been nothing but reliable on the mound: she hasn't given up more than two walks in three consecutive appearances. She was also big at the plate, going 1-for-3 with two RBI and one double.
In other batting news, the team relied heavily on Alli Sutherland, who went 3-for-4 with one home run, four RBI, and two runs. That's the most RBI she has posted since back in April of 2024. Another player making a difference was Paisley Bowler, who scored two runs and stole a base while going 3-for-4.
Hillcrest's defeat dropped their record down to 6-6. As for Bonneville, they are on a roll lately: they've won three of their last four games. That's provided a nice bump to their 10-5 record this season.
Everything went Hillcrest's way against Bonneville when the teams last played back in April of 2024, as Hillcrest made off with a 10-0 victory. Do the Knights have another victory up their sleeve, or will the Bees turn the tables on them? We'll have the answer soon enough.
